BAND/MHz Up/Down Control
When the BAND/MHz key (#
Red LED imbedded in the switch will light up, and you may then
use this knob for selecting the desired Amateur band. If you have
engaged the "My Bands" feature via Menu #135, this knob will
select from among just the Amateur bands that you have included in
the "My Bands" list.
If you press and hold in the BAND/MHz key (#
onds, the imbedded LED will glow Orange, and this knob may now
be used for rapid tuning in 1 MHz frequency steps.
Memory Channel/Memory Group Control
Pressing the MCH/GRP key (#
use of this knob for selection of the desired Memory Channel.
Pressing and holding in the MCH/GRP key for two seconds will
enable the use of this knob for selecting the desired Memory Group.

Sub (VFO-B) Mode Selection
When the B-MODE/CLEAR switch is pressed, the imbedded LED
will light up, and this knob may now be used for selection of the
operating mode for Sub (VFO-B) band operation. Pressing the B-
MODE/CLEAR key once more will cancel mode selection, and
the imbedded LED will turn off.
